2009-07-16 9 views
1

Ich bin derzeit auf der Suche nach Open-Source-PDF-Generierung (und Manipulation) Bibliothek in C geschrieben. Ich fand libHaru, die ziemlich nett scheint. Ich brauche eigentlich nicht alle Funktionen von pdf und libHaru scheint sehr niedrig zu sein. Gibt es gute Alternativen, die Sie vielleicht empfehlen können und die vielleicht etwas abstrakter sind?Open-Source-PDF-Bibliothek in c

Update: Ich brauche dies für einige serverseitige Dokumentgenerierung läuft in einem kleinen vm. Linux wäre nur in Ordnung.

+0

genaues Duplikat von http://stackoverflow.com/questions/58730/open-source-pdf-library-for-c-c-application –

+1

Nicht 100% genau ein Duplikat. Ich möchte C++ nicht und möchte es nicht unter Windows verwenden. – TheHippo

Antwort

2

Ich habe die Perl-Schnittstelle von PDFlib Lite mit großem Erfolg verwendet.

+1

libHaru und PDFlib Lite sehen wie Ihre besten Optionen aus. Ich kenne keine anderen Open-Source-PDF-Bibliotheken in C geschrieben. – Rowan

0

Update: anscheinend sind dies alle Rendering-Bibliotheken, nicht in der Lage, ein neues Dokument zu generieren. Diese Antwort beantwortet die Frage nicht angemessen.

Okular KDE und GNOME die Evince Multiformat-Leser verwenden beide die Poppler Bibliothek, die sich auf xpdf basiert. Ich würde die Suche dort beginnen.

Ich habe keine Erfahrung im Umgang mit PDF im Open-Source-Bereich, so dass ich nicht viel mehr bieten kann.

+0

Das sind Rendering Libraries - der Frager scheint PDFs generieren zu wollen. –

+0

Sie sind richtig. Ich möchte nur PDF-Dokumente erzeugen. – TheHippo